Rated based on the variety and spatial complexity of slow- or still-water habitat within the sample segment. It should be noted that even in high-gradient segments, functionally important slow-water habitat may exist in the form of larger eddies. Within a category, higher scores are assigned to segments which have undercut banks, woody debris or other types of cover for fish.
| Range | Category |
|---|---|
| 0 - 5 | Pool/glide/eddy habitat minimal, with max depth <0.2 m, or absent completely |
| 6 - 10 | <10% pool/glide/eddy habitat, with shallows (<0.2 m) prevalent; slow water areas with little cover |
| 11 - 15 | 10-50% pool/glide/eddy habitat, with deep (>0.5 m) areas present; or >50% slow water with little cover |
| 16 - 20 | >50% pool/glide/eddy habitat; both deep (>.5 m)/shallows (<.2 m) present; complex cover/&/or depth >1.5 m |
